Nasrullapur - Laksar, Haridwar

Nasrullapur is a village situated in the Laksar tehsil of Haridwar district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 2 km from Laksar and around 42 km from Hardwar. Akaudha Kalan serves as the Gram Panchayat for Nasrullapur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Nasrullapur is 056825. The village covers a total geographical area of 140.33 hectares and falls under the 247663 pincode. Laksar is the nearest town, located about 2 km away.

Nasrullapur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Gram Pradhan ser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Laksar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hardwar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Nasrullapur

According to the 2011 Census, Nasrullapur village had a total population of 531 people, including 285 males and 246 females, living in 78 households. The sex ratio was 863 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 84.52%, with male literacy at 91.44% and female literacy at 76.47%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 1.

Transport and Connectivity of Nasrullapur

Nasrullapur is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village. The nearest railway station is located within 2-5 km of Nasrullapur.

The road distance from Laksar to Nasrullapur is about 2 km, with a usual travel time of around 5-10 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Hardwar to Nasrullapur is about 42 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.2 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
